aMule Bug Tracker - aMule
View Issue Details
0000500aMuleMiscpublic2005-07-16 17:262005-08-12 02:15
Ma3oxuct 
Xaignar 
normalcrashrandom
resolvedfixed 
SVN 
SVN 
0000500: aMule freezes
I have attempted to view debug information on this, but can't seem to find anything wrong. What occurs is that ramdomly (as it seems) amule just freezes. When it does this it eats up 100% CPU usage, and the only way possible to turn it off is by running the command, killall amule, twice.

Here is output of amule's log, it gives from info of what versions of programs I have:

Logging to stdout enabled
Initialising aMule
Checking if there is an instance already running...
2005-07-16 01:12:27: Creditfile loaded, 3756 clients are known
2005-07-16 01:12:27: No 'cryptkey.dat' file found, creating
2005-07-16 01:12:28:
2005-07-16 01:12:28: - This is aMule CVS using wxGTK2 v2.6.1 (Snapshot: Thu Jul
 14 07:01:33 CEST 2005) based on eMule.
2005-07-16 01:12:28: Running on Linux 2.6.12-gentoo-r3 i686
2005-07-16 01:12:28: - Visit http://www.amule.org [^] to check if a new version is
available.
2005-07-16 01:12:28:
2005-07-16 01:12:28: Loading server.met file: /home/andrey/.aMule/server.met
2005-07-16 01:12:28: 162 servers in server.met found
Loading temp files from /in/amule/temp.
Loading PartFile 10 of 10
All PartFiles Loaded.
2005-07-16 01:12:28: Found 10 part files
2005-07-16 01:12:28: External connections disabled in config file
ListenSocket: Ok.

External connections disabled in config file
*** Server UDP socket (TCP+3) at 0.0.0.0:4665
*** TCP socket (TCP) listening on 0.0.0.0:4662
*** Client UDP socket (extended eMule) at 0.0.0.0:4672
Adding file /in/amule/temp/002.part.met to shares
Adding file /in/amule/temp/004.part.met to shares
Adding file /in/amule/temp/006.part.met to shares
Adding file /in/amule/temp/007.part.met to shares
Adding file /in/amule/temp/008.part.met to shares
Adding file /in/amule/temp/010.part.met to shares
Adding file /in/amule/temp/011.part.met to shares
Adding file /in/amule/temp/014.part.met to shares
2005-07-16 01:12:28: Found 34 known shared files
2005-07-16 01:12:28: Loading ipfilter.dat files.
2005-07-16 01:12:30: Loaded 128648 IP-ranges from 'ipfilter.dat'. 0 malformed li
nes were discarded.
2005-07-16 01:12:30: Loaded 0 IP-ranges from 'ipfilter_static.dat'. 0 malformed
lines were discarded.
2005-07-16 01:12:30: Connecting
2005-07-16 01:12:30: Servers: Trying to connect
2005-07-16 01:12:30: Connecting to Sonny Boy 2 (64.34.161.44 - 64.34.161.44:5661
)
DEBUG: OnRun()
2005-07-16 01:12:30: Servers: Trying to connect
2005-07-16 01:12:30: Connecting to www.eMule-Mods.BIZ (69.50.243.2 - 69.50.243.2
:4646)
2005-07-16 01:12:30: AICH Thread: Syncronization thread started.
2005-07-16 01:12:30: AICH Thread: Masterhashes of known files have been loaded.
2005-07-16 01:12:30: AICH Thread: No new files found.
2005-07-16 01:12:30: AICH Thread: Terminated.
2005-07-16 01:12:30: Connected to www.eMule-Mods.BIZ (69.50.243.2:4646)
2005-07-16 01:12:30: Servers: Connected
2005-07-16 01:12:30: Connection established on: www.eMule-Mods.BIZ
2005-07-16 01:12:30: New clientid is 1345339714
2005-07-16 01:12:30: ServerMessage: server version 17.3 (lugdunum)
2005-07-16 01:12:30: ServerMessage: www.eMule-Mods.BIZ - fastest eMule-Clients i
n Universe
2005-07-16 01:12:30: ServerMessage: Stats @ DSL 1000: Cumulative UL:DL Ratio: 1
: 4.61 | Average Downloadrate: 54.17 kB/s
2005-07-16 01:12:30: ServerMessage: ---------------------------------
2005-07-16 01:12:30: ServerMessage: >>> www.filesharing.pro.tc >>>
2005-07-16 01:12:30: ServerMessage: 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
2005-07-16 01:12:30: ServerMessage: *** GAMES + XXX + PROGRAMMS ***
2005-07-16 01:12:30: ServerMessage: *** MOVIES + MP3 + PICTURES ***
2005-07-16 01:12:30: ServerMessage: 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
2005-07-16 01:12:30: ServerMessage: '
2005-07-16 01:12:30: ServerMessage: no logs | very secure <> keine logs | absolu
t sicher
2005-07-16 01:12:30: ServerMessage: '
2005-07-16 01:12:30: ServerMessage: <<< www.filesharing.pro.tc <<<
2005-07-16 01:12:30: ServerMessage: ---------------------------------
2005-07-16 01:12:30: ServerMessage: powered by www.eMule-Mods.BIZ & www.fileshar
ing.pro.tc
2005-07-16 01:12:30: Received 1 new servers
2005-07-16 01:12:30: Saving of server-list completed.
2005-07-16 01:28:42: Packet Parsing Errors: Wrong Tags on hello type packet - Error reading tag from met file
Sent by tropert (shareaza.com) on ip 81.53.78.176 port 0 using client 36 version 3d
User Disconnected.
2005-07-16 01:50:01: Hasher: Creating new thread.
2005-07-16 01:50:01: Hasher: Starting to create MD4 and AICH hash for file: 004.part
2005-07-16 01:50:11: Hasher: Finished hashing file: 004.part
2005-07-16 01:50:11: Suspending upload of file: 5F47802FA0F2244FFB2B12A7442899A9
2005-07-16 01:50:11: Hasher: No files on queue, stopping thread.
2005-07-16 01:50:11: Hasher: A thread has died.
2005-07-16 01:50:11: Resuming uploads of file: 5F47802FA0F2244FFB2B12A7442899A9
2005-07-16 01:50:11: Finished downloading: South Park - 813 - Cartman's Incredible Gift.avi
2005-07-16 01:50:11: AICH Thread: Syncronization thread started.
2005-07-16 01:50:11: AICH Thread: Masterhashes of known files have been loaded.
2005-07-16 01:50:11: AICH Thread: No new files found.
2005-07-16 01:50:11: AICH Thread: Terminated.


Although I was asleep, I think amule froze at around 1:50:11.
This issue occurred in one of last month's CVS builds. I use Gentoo as my OS. gcc version 3.4.4, wxGTK version 2.6.1.

Also, this may very well be related, but I can't understand how: After aMule freezes, my router gets messed up (it loses packets and barely lets me do anything). As soon as I restart the router, all is fine.

I am at a loss as to what could have cuased amule to freeze as it does. It worked perfectly before for days at a time. I am thinking of removing amule's home folder and allowing it to rebuild it.
No tags attached.
txt amule-crash-end-of-log.txt (410,523) 2005-07-22 22:07
https://bugs.amule.org/file_download.php?file_id=67&type=bug
txt amule-log-snippet.txt (9,793) 2005-07-23 04:59
https://bugs.amule.org/file_download.php?file_id=68&type=bug
Issue History
2005-07-16 17:26Ma3oxuctNew Issue
2005-07-16 19:41Ma3oxuctNote Added: 0001150
2005-07-17 01:08Ma3oxuctNote Added: 0001151
2005-07-19 21:47XaignarStatusnew => acknowledged
2005-07-20 04:20Ma3oxuctNote Added: 0001159
2005-07-21 16:23Ma3oxuctNote Added: 0001161
2005-07-22 22:02Ma3oxuctNote Added: 0001164
2005-07-22 22:07Ma3oxuctFile Added: amule-crash-end-of-log.txt
2005-07-23 04:59Ma3oxuctNote Added: 0001165
2005-07-23 04:59Ma3oxuctFile Added: amule-log-snippet.txt
2005-07-23 18:21XaignarNote Added: 0001166
2005-07-24 07:07Ma3oxuctNote Added: 0001168
2005-07-26 15:25XaignarNote Added: 0001171
2005-08-12 02:15XaignarStatusacknowledged => resolved
2005-08-12 02:15XaignarFixed in Version => CVS
2005-08-12 02:15XaignarResolutionopen => fixed
2005-08-12 02:15XaignarAssigned To => Xaignar
2005-08-12 02:15XaignarNote Added: 0001213

Notes
(0001150)
Ma3oxuct   
2005-07-16 19:41   
Ok, I deleted my aMule folder in my /home, I allowed it to work in default settings, and after some time it froze.

Logfile shows pretty much the same stuff as this one...I'll attempt to get a closer feel as to when it freezes now.
(0001151)
Ma3oxuct   
2005-07-17 01:08   
2005-07-16 17:26:48: Creditfile loaded, 207 clients are known
2005-07-16 17:26:48: No 'cryptkey.dat' file found, creating
2005-07-16 17:26:49:
2005-07-16 17:26:49: - This is aMule CVS using wxGTK2 v2.6.1 (Snapshot: Thu Jul 14 07:01:33 CEST 2005) based on eMule.
2005-07-16 17:26:49: Running on Linux 2.6.12-gentoo-r3 i686
2005-07-16 17:26:49: - Visit http://www.amule.org [^] to check if a new version is available.
2005-07-16 17:26:49:
2005-07-16 17:26:49: Loading server.met file: /home/andrey/.aMule/server.met
2005-07-16 17:26:49: 147 servers in server.met found
2005-07-16 17:26:49: Found 9 part files
2005-07-16 17:26:49: External connections disabled in config file
2005-07-16 17:26:49: Found 34 known shared files
2005-07-16 17:26:49: Loading ipfilter.dat files.
2005-07-16 17:26:49: Loaded 0 IP-ranges from 'ipfilter.dat'. 0 malformed lines were discarded.
2005-07-16 17:26:49: Loaded 0 IP-ranges from 'ipfilter_static.dat'. 0 malformed lines were discarded.
2005-07-16 17:26:49: Connecting
2005-07-16 17:26:49: Servers: Trying to connect
2005-07-16 17:26:49: Connecting to GasBastards (64.69.78.245 - 64.69.78.245:4661)
2005-07-16 17:26:49: Servers: Trying to connect
2005-07-16 17:26:49: Connecting to !-= www.FreeOsex.com =-! (83.149.117.56 - 83.149.117.56:4321)
2005-07-16 17:26:50: AICH Thread: Syncronization thread started.
2005-07-16 17:26:50: AICH Thread: Masterhashes of known files have been loaded.
2005-07-16 17:26:50: AICH Thread: No new files found.
2005-07-16 17:26:50: AICH Thread: Terminated.
2005-07-16 17:26:50: Connected to GasBastards (64.69.78.245:4661)
2005-07-16 17:26:50: Connected to !-= www.FreeOsex.com =-! (83.149.117.56:4321)
2005-07-16 17:26:50: Servers: Connected
2005-07-16 17:26:50: Connection established on: !-= www.FreeOsex.com =-!
2005-07-16 17:26:50: New clientid is 1345339714
2005-07-16 17:26:50: ServerMessage: server version 17.4 (lugdunum)
2005-07-16 17:26:50: ServerMessage: http://www.FreeOsex.com [^] Free Porn Free http://www.FreeOsex.com [^]
2005-07-16 17:26:50: ServerMessage: http://www.FreeOsex.com [^] Porn Free Porn http://www.FreeOsex.com [^]
2005-07-16 17:26:50: ServerMessage: http://www.FreeOsex.com [^] Free Porn Free http://www.FreeOsex.com [^]
2005-07-16 17:26:50: ServerMessage: http://www.FreeOsex.com [^] Porn Free Porn http://www.FreeOsex.com [^]
2005-07-16 17:26:50: ServerMessage: http://www.FreeSexBay.com [^] | http://www.FreeOsex.com [^] | http://www.OurFreeSex.com [^]
2005-07-16 17:26:50: ServerMessage: http://www.FreeSexBay.com [^] | http://www.FreeOsex.com [^] | http://www.OurFreeSex.com [^]
2005-07-16 17:26:50: ServerMessage: http://www.FreeSexBay.com [^] | http://www.FreeOsex.com [^] | http://www.OurFreeSex.com [^]
2005-07-16 17:26:50: ServerMessage: For Some More Hardcore action visit http://www.Porn-Vendor.com [^]
2005-07-16 17:26:50: ServerMessage: For Some More Hardcore action visit http://www.Porn-Vendor.com [^]
2005-07-16 17:26:50: ServerMessage: * Free Sex Pictures and Movies. And Live Web cams
2005-07-16 17:26:50: ServerMessage: No Credit Card Needed!! All You Need Is An Email!!
2005-07-16 17:26:50: ServerMessage: No Credit Card Needed!! All You Need Is An Email!!
2005-07-16 17:26:50: ServerMessage: www.FreeSexBay.com www.Porn-Vendor.com
2005-07-16 17:26:50: Saving of server-list completed.
2005-07-16 18:01:16: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:01:16: Actual part-hash: CDC753925ABA8315E302F1E26DD7EFB4
2005-07-16 18:02:16: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:02:16: Actual part-hash: A24DA17EF533EC5BA97902C2CC2CE602
2005-07-16 18:03:16: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:03:16: Actual part-hash: A4C906B8AA1929EE42CC1FD6A19D91BC
2005-07-16 18:30:11: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:30:11: Actual part-hash: 62A38C8C7B1586552FB97DE926B0A7C4
2005-07-16 18:30:39: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:30:39: Actual part-hash: D226135E7CDD7ED0F3C169AE7DFD04C4
2005-07-16 18:31:01: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:31:01: Actual part-hash: 354478FC25B545FA83044335DEE2142D
2005-07-16 18:31:26: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:31:26: Actual part-hash: D15FAC34D549F1EB3EE31D43CC1DFA0D
2005-07-16 18:31:46: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:31:46: Actual part-hash: 69C1B03ED7196ED38D3939A5736E9C03
2005-07-16 18:32:06: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:32:06: Actual part-hash: 84BD91DB88DB0CCD5A07CCB6308F8CCF
2005-07-16 18:32:28: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:32:28: Actual part-hash: 60F13DF4EAC15CE45DE2A088B48166A4
2005-07-16 18:33:11: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:33:11: Actual part-hash: 308E63A7264D0DD66868FF518E8AFB3E
2005-07-16 18:33:50: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:33:50: Actual part-hash: 000F97D101329A9BEED4BD43B1A58A8C
2005-07-16 18:34:09: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:34:09: Actual part-hash: 442C6953A389C0DD4317E9796C377C7B
2005-07-16 18:34:50: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:34:50: Actual part-hash: CA781F244BBF2ABFAE552AEE83BD7B18
2005-07-16 18:35:12: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:35:12: Actual part-hash: 4817E051B757D30C5C42C7BEA1D04EBF
2005-07-16 18:36:16: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:36:16: Actual part-hash: BF3D5D8BF768256D431F52D0619CC6D4
2005-07-16 18:50:46: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:50:46: Actual part-hash: BF9C177262CE976FB7E9C38D93F93EB4
2005-07-16 18:51:46: Expected part-hash: 558E606361BD2D34EA7429ACE04D9655
2005-07-16 18:51:46: Actual part-hash: F41B0C151280C54C028CC832F7564640

Here is another log of a freeze.
(0001159)
Ma3oxuct   
2005-07-20 04:20   
I've just returned from a short trip, so I'm going to continue trying to help solve this bug.

Is there any form of debugging output that is more detailed/specific than the output I've been attaining? If there is, what do I have to do inorder to produce it?
(0001161)
Ma3oxuct   
2005-07-21 16:23   
Oh dear, its all in the GUI settings...now waiting for the bug to recur.
(0001164)
Ma3oxuct   
2005-07-22 22:02   
Attached is the last section of amule's log (If more of the log is needed do not hesitate to ask), with all debegging info. This seems to be the cause of the freeze. I am not sure, but it seems to go into a loop of some sort, and keeps on until I issue the killall amule command in terminal twice.
(0001165)
Ma3oxuct   
2005-07-23 04:59   
Ok, here is another crash...same exact reason (snippet of log attached).
(0001166)
Xaignar   
2005-07-23 18:21   
I'm committing a fix in a moment, please let us know if the problem still exists in tomorrows (and onwards) snapshot.

Cheers,
 Xaignar
(0001168)
Ma3oxuct   
2005-07-24 07:07   
I compiled the latest cvs build and so far so good. I'll let it run for as long as possible now, and will let you know if the crash persists.

Thank you for your time :)
(0001171)
Xaignar   
2005-07-26 15:25   
No problem, and thank you for the detailed bug-reports.

Cheers,
 Xaignar
(0001213)
Xaignar   
2005-08-12 02:15   
No futher comments, I'm assuming that the issue is resolved.

Cheers,
 Xaignar